London Liverpool Street Station is more than just a bustling transport hub—it's a gateway to various adventures and endless possibilities. Located in the heart of London, this station serves as a central nexus for train travellers coming in from far and wide. Whether you're a local exploring the city or a traveller arriving from across the globe, Liverpool Street Station has a myriad of facilities to make your journey smoother and more enjoyable.
From 3:10 am on Mondays to midnight past, the ticket office keeps the station vibrating with life, offering ticket buying and collection services. For tech-savvy travellers, smartcard capabilities are present, complete with validators. Additionally, there's a self-service ticket machine to collect previously purchased tickets, ensuring you’re all set for your train adventures.
Accessibility is a top priority at Liverpool Street. You'll find step-free access throughout, complete with lifts and escalators to take you to the bus station and adjacent shopping areas. For those needing assistance, we recommend contacting the mobility service in advance to ensure seamless support. Plus, with an induction loop system, accessible toilets, and customer help points, the station welcomes everyone warmly and ensures all can travel confidently.
When it comes to refueling, whether it's the mind or the body, you're in luck. Grab a coffee to-go, relax in a public house or bar, or dine at food outlets with or without seating. While you wait, take advantage of the lounges and waiting areas. First-class passengers can also enjoy an exclusive lounge.
London Liverpool Street isn't just a final stop. It's your launchpad to the city's wide transport network. Taxis can be hailed from the rank along platform 10, and several bus services, equipped with step-free access, can be boarded right outside. For those heading underground, the Central, Circle, Hammersmith & City, and Metropolitan lines weave throughout London. If you're flying out, Stansted Express takes you directly to the airport—a breeze for any jet setter!

Welcome to Rye House train station, a charming spot nestled in Hoddesdon, Hertfordshire. Whether you're a local commuter or a curious traveler, this station serves as your gateway to a myriad of adventures and opportunities. Known for its historical significance, the area around Rye House is sure to offer both convenience and discovery.
Let’s talk about the facilities that make Rye House a convenient stop. The station is equipped with a ticket office that opens from early morning until early afternoon on weekdays and Saturdays, ensuring you can purchase your tickets at ease. Ticket machines are accessible for those who prefer the fast lane. Smartcards are also well supported with issuance and validation facilities. However, note that there are no ATM machines or refreshment facilities available, so plan ahead if you need cash or a snack.
Accessibility features are partially available. There is step-free access to the London-bound platform but keep in mind that assistance for disabled passengers needs to be arranged a couple of hours in advance. You can find help points and there are no physical barriers with ticket gates, making maneuverability fairly easy.
Traveling beyond the charm of Hoddesdon is made simple thanks to various transport links. Even if train services are interrupted, replacement bus services can be caught from Old Highway. This ensures your journey can continue with minimal disruption. Having reliable onward connections means that getting from Rye House to nearby destinations like Tottenham Hale or to larger hubs like London Liverpool Street can be a smooth experience.
